illiteracy

il·lit·er·a·cy

illiteracy

 
pronunciation:
ih lI t r si
features:
Word Combinations (noun), Word Parts
part of speech: noun
inflections: illiteracies
definition 1: the condition of being unable to read and write.
definition 2: lack of education or knowledge in some field.
antonyms:
erudition, knowledge
definition 3: an error in speaking or writing that would be considered characteristic of an illiterate person.
